Hi chiefbala1

That sounds a bit strange to me. I don't think the order you sit exams is important in the context of the degree - the key thing is that you do not attempt F7,F8 or F9 before ticking the OBU opt in box in myACCA.

Here is the eligibility criteria from the BSc info pack:
***************************************
2. Eligibility
To be awarded the BSc (Hons) in Applied Accounting you must:
Be eligible for the degree. This means you must be registered with Oxford Brookes University i.e. opted-in to the BSc degree scheme before passing any of the three ACCA Fundamentals papers, F7, F8 and F9
pass the three ACCA Fundamentals papers F7, F8 and F9 and pass other papers as required to successfully complete all nine Fundamentals level papers
complete the ACCA Professional Ethics module before submitting a Research and Analysis Project to Oxford Brookes University.
complete and pass the Oxford Brookes University Research and Analysis Project
The degree must be completed within 10 years of your start date onto the
ACCA?s professional qualification otherwise your eligibility will be withdrawn
***************************************

Have you satisfied all the criteria above ? If so and you definitely opted into OBU I think it's worth phoning them again.

Hi All, I was in the same dilemma in 2009 after the conversion and so I emailed ACCA and here is the reply "If you wish to be considered for the Oxford Brookes scheme you will need to pass F4 before attempting F7, F8 or F9, therefore the combination of F4 & F7 in the same examination session you have suggested is not possible unless you have a previous qualification which meets the English requirement, the reason for this is that should you pass both papers your eligibility will automatically be withdrawn." My case was different as earlier 1.3 used to serve as proof of English proficiency which I had cleared before syllabus conversion so I sat F4 and F7 together and passed both in same attempt and I have BSc. in hand now. from STUDENTS' FAQS ON THE OXFORD BROOKES DEGREE: "To be awarded the BSc (Hons) in Applied Accounting you must: be registered with Oxford Brookes University ie have opted in to the BSc degree scheme and hold a suitable English language qualification before passing any of the three ACCA Fundamentals papers, F7, F8 and F9" and: "If you do not hold a suitable English language qualification. Oxford Brookes University deems Paper F4 as proof of English proficiency. Therefore you should complete this exam and opt in to the BSc degree before passing Papers F7 to F9."

Although there is one very interesting thing that I found and would like to share with my fellow students is that it says :"ACCA qualification paper F4 – Corporate and Business Law (last EP acceptable session June 2014) " so after june 2014 sitting f4 will no more will be a suitable English language qualification. That's because its format is changing from an essay type paper to more mcq and short questions here's the link https://www.accaglobal.com/content/dam/ACCA_Global/Students/fun/f4/expap/f4eng_d14-specimen.pdf (so add that on your blog Anna) thank you!
